I sold mine over a year ago after a few months (I never got on with the interface) and still have nothing to replace it. My girlfriend says I’ve not taken as good a photo of her since. There is nothing else that has the image quality, takes M-lenses (with adapters of course) and is small and light. I never got to experiment much with using it for b&w but posted images look great. I’m still waiting for the CL-2… 1 2 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...

So, I put it back to its rotten case! 🤗 Which 300 f2.8, f4 or f4.5? I tried an old 300 f4.5 and the helical was just too tight, probably needed a relube. The f2.8s are huge, haven't even considered one with my Nikon. I use the 400 f5.6 Telyt with my CL using a Leica table top tripod as a chest pod so I can hold it at 1/400, it has a Televit, so my left hand holds the pistol grip, right focuses with a nice round dial, and takes the picture, yes slow.
